Sustainable design is different from regenerative design in that:
  1. Sustainable design is referred to as high performance building
  2. Sustainable design is a long-term maintenance of the ecosystem components
  3. Regenerative design goes beyond reducing negative impact on the environment
  4. Regenerative design meets the needs of the present without compromising the ability of future generations to meet their own needs
Explanation
Answer - C - Sustainable design is different from regenerative design in that regenerative design goes beyond reducing negative impact on the environment. Unlike sustainable design, regenerative design creates a positive change in the local and global environments.
